"...Staff at a Melbourne high school had an “inexplicable and unusual tolerance” for antisemitic graffiti and failed to take complaints made by Jewish students and their families seriously, the federal court has ruled.
The five former students, who alleged they endured years of antisemitic bullying, sued Brighton secondary college, in Melbourne’s south-east, and the state of Victoria for negligence by failing to protect them as Jewish students from racial discrimination.
The federal court’s chief justice, Debra Mortimer, handed down her judgment on Thursday afternoon, ordering the state to pay damages totalling more than $430,000..."
